WebLet's talk about them! 1. Hot and Cold Therapy. Hot and cold therapy can be a beneficial way to relieve sciatica pain. Cold therapy helps decrease inflammation and numb the affected area, whereas hot therapy can improve blood flow and relax tense muscles.
